Aims & Scope
International scientific journal Biota. Human. Technology brings together scientists who study various aspects of the biotic potential of the environment and its conservation. The editorial board of the journal includes scientists from different countries who carry out scientific research in various fields of conduct scientific research in various fields of biology and biochemistry, biotechnology and bioengineering, public health, as well as in areas related to bioecological and biomedical aspects of the application of food and chemical technologies. We welcome both experimental and review articles dedicated to: the study of biodiversity of flora, fauna, and microbiota; the functioning of biological and ecological systems, including under the influence of stress factors; current issues in technologies related to healthy nutrition and chemistry; research integrity, including ethical aspects, transparency, and reproducibility of scientific results. On the pages of the BHT journal there is always a place for highlighting the results of scientific discussions conducted by researchers from all over the world.

Is Biota. Human. Technology a predatory journal?
PubScope has no integrity flags on record for Biota. Human. Technology: it is indexed in DOAJ, and is not on DOAJ's withdrawn list. Its PubScope Trust Score is 52/100. Indexing is a transparency signal, not a guarantee — always confirm fit and policies before submitting.
What is the impact factor of Biota. Human. Technology?
Biota. Human. Technology is not in the Web of Science Core Collection, so it has no official Clarivate Journal Impact Factor.
Is Biota. Human. Technology indexed in Scopus and Web of Science?
Biota. Human. Technology is indexed in DOAJ.
